Rotating vs Static Proxies: Which One Should You Choose?

Introduction to Proxy Choices

In the fast-paced world of data scraping, selecting the right proxy can make or break your operation. Just like a key fits a lock, the right proxy ensures seamless data extraction without interruptions.

"Choosing the right proxy is crucial for avoiding blocks and maintaining efficient data scraping operations."

Two popular choices are static and rotating proxies. Static proxies provide a consistent IP address, while rotating proxies offer varying IPs for each request. Understanding their differences is the first step towards informed decision-making.

Understanding Static Proxies

Static proxies serve as a cornerstone in the world of data scraping by providing a single, unchanging IP address for all requests. This consistency allows businesses to maintain a stable online identity, which can be crucial when accessing websites that may flag frequent IP changes as suspicious.

Benefits of Using Static Proxies

One of the primary advantages of static proxies is their ability to offer a seamless connection. This stability can lead to fewer disruptions during data collection processes. According to recent reports, around 35% of businesses prefer static proxies for their reliability and ease of use in long-term projects. For tasks requiring a consistent presence, these proxies are often the go-to choice.

Limitations and Potential Challenges

However, static proxies are not without drawbacks. The fixed IP address can become a double-edged sword, as it may lead to easier detection and blocking by websites. Additionally, if the IP gets banned, it can halt your operations until a new proxy is set up. This vulnerability is a critical consideration for those managing sensitive scraping tasks.

"Static proxies offer stability and reliability, but they demand careful management to avoid detection and blocking."

Exploring Rotating Proxies

Rotating proxies are designed to dynamically change the IP address with each connection request or after a set period. This functionality provides a level of anonymity and helps avoid detection by websites, which can be crucial for large-scale data scraping operations.

Advantages of Using Rotating Proxies

Rotating proxies offer several benefits, particularly for tasks requiring vast amounts of data.

  • Enhanced Anonymity: Frequent IP changes reduce the risk of being blocked.

  • Access to Geographically Diverse Data: Allows scraping from different regions without manual IP changes.

  • Greater Scalability: Supports large-scale operations due to varied IP usage.

For instance, a marketing firm successfully used rotating proxies to gather competitor pricing data without interruptions, significantly boosting their competitive analysis capabilities.

Possible Downsides and Considerations

Despite their advantages, rotating proxies come with their own set of challenges:

  • Complex Setup: Requires more sophisticated configuration than static proxies.

  • Higher Costs: Typically more expensive due to the infrastructure needed for IP rotation.

  • Potential for Inconsistent Connections: Frequent IP changes can occasionally disrupt data flow.

When choosing between proxies, it’s essential to weigh these factors against your project’s specific needs and goals to ensure success.

Static vs Rotating for Product Information Scraping

Choosing the right proxy is crucial for effective product information scraping. Let's dive into how static and rotating proxies compare in terms of efficiency, data accuracy, and business suitability.

Aspect

Static Proxies

Rotating Proxies

Efficiency

Simple setup; best for smaller, consistent tasks

Ideal for large-scale, dynamic scraping

Data Accuracy & Reliability

High reliability with a steady connection

Enhanced accuracy by avoiding IP bans

Business Suitability

Great for businesses with stable, low-volume needs

Perfect for companies requiring diverse and high-volume data

"The choice of proxy can make or break the success of your product scraping efforts."

Static proxies offer a stable connection, which is beneficial for smaller, consistent tasks. However, for businesses that require scraping from multiple sources without getting blocked, rotating proxies provide a dynamic solution. Ultimately, understanding your project's scale and data needs will guide you to the right choice.

Web Scraper API: A Powerful Alternative

In the realm of data scraping, the Web Scraper API emerges as a formidable option alongside traditional static and rotating proxies. This API offers a streamlined approach to data extraction, eliminating many of the hassles associated with proxy management.

Unlike static proxies that provide a single IP address and rotating proxies that cycle through multiple IPs, the Web Scraper API simplifies the process by automatically handling IP rotation, CAPTCHA solving, and more. Here are some key benefits:

  • Automatic IP rotation ensures seamless data access without manual intervention.

  • CAPTCHA solving and other anti-bot measures are bypassed effortlessly.

  • Scalable solutions cater to both small-scale and large-scale scraping needs.

"The Web Scraper API not only enhances efficiency but also reduces the complexity of traditional proxy management."

By addressing common scraping challenges like IP bans and site restrictions, the Web Scraper API ensures reliable data collection, delivering consistency and accuracy. For businesses looking to optimize their data scraping operations while minimizing technical hurdles, this API offers a compelling alternative that merges the best features of both static and rotating proxies. For more insights into enhancing your data strategies, check out our article on cybersecurity certifications that can further bolster your data scraping efforts.

FAQ on Proxies and Scraping

When diving into the world of data scraping, questions are bound to arise. Here are some common queries and clarifications:

Q: What is a proxy, and why is it important for scraping?

A: A proxy acts as an intermediary server through which requests are sent. It's crucial for scraping because it helps bypass IP bans, offers anonymity, and allows access to geo-restricted data.

Q: How do rotating proxies differ from static proxies?

A: Rotating proxies change IP addresses with each request, enhancing anonymity and reducing the risk of bans. Static proxies, however, maintain the same IP, which can be beneficial for consistent sessions but may increase the chance of being blocked.

Q: What does the term 'IP rotation' mean?

A: IP rotation refers to the process of frequently changing the proxy's IP address to avoid detection and bans. This is particularly useful for large-scale scraping operations.

"Tip for beginners: Start small and gradually scale your scraping operations. This approach helps in understanding the nuances of proxy management."

By addressing these questions, you can better navigate the complexities of proxies and make more informed decisions for your scraping needs. For those still unsure, consider leveraging the Web Scraper API for a more streamlined approach.

Conclusion: Making an Informed Proxy Choice

Choosing between static and rotating proxies depends on your specific needs. Static proxies offer consistency, while rotating proxies provide anonymity and reduce blocking risks. Align your choice with your business goals for optimal results.

For a more robust solution, consider the Web Scraper API, which addresses common scraping challenges efficiently. Explore your options, and make a decision that complements your data scraping objectives.

Next Post Previous Post